Anyone else having problems with the CDVU+ quicktime videos on the new Jonas Brothers CD?
I'm trying to watch the videos on the CDVU thing, but the quicktime player won't work. Is it my software, or are others having this problem too?
10 Answers
- 1 decade agoFavorite Answer
Ok, my daughter was having the same problems, she could bring up the album and look at the pictures but the videos wouldn't play, we would get a question mark over the Quicktime Q, We brought the CD down to my computer and it played perfect, She has quicktime version 7, I have quicktime version 6, We tried it on my laptop with quicktime 7 and again question mark over the Q. Just for curiosity I upgraded my quicktime to 7 and yep you guessed it, it wouldn't play, we got another question mark on the Q. downgraded back to quick time 6 and once again works perfectly. You may want to downgrade to version 6 to see the video content but if you have Itunes you will have to upgrade back up to version 7.

I was having the same problems. Went to zinio.com and downloaded the reader from there (version is 3.7, not 3.6 that I got when I loaded CD). I still could not get CD to use this downloaded version. Through trial and error I found out you can do this. Instead of letting the CD autoplay, I browsed the CD in windows explorer and clicked on the file that is called Jonas Brothers that has the zinio icon (blue square with diagonal line). This opened the files with the 3.7 version player. Now the videos work and I've got Quicktime 7.2 so I didn't have to downgrade to an older version. Hope this helps!

After much trial and error I have found that version 6.5.2 of Quicktime works if you have the new Vista. It will probally work on XP also. To find out what version of Quicktime you have, launch it then click on help, then about. If you have a newer version you will have to uninstall if first. Make sure you deselect the automatic update on you older version.
